
The Study aims to provide an in-depth look at today's consumer and paint a precise portrait of the demands of consumers in the near future: understand their buying habits, the reasons behind their choices at an establishment and their behaviour when in front of store shelves. The conclusions of this study will be put into practice in the Future Shop.
The International Food Forum, created in 1996, has regularly informed industry professionals of the results of key research into matters affecting the food industry. The forum is thus an area for meeting, thinking about and discussing the upcoming challenges facing the industry, the distribution sector and the agri-food business, as well as the societal changes affecting distribution and consumption.
To carry out this project, researchers conducted more than 80 in-depth interviews with future shoppers (trend-setters), 8 focus groups and 16 accompanied shopping trips. Furthermore, a complete study was performed of more than six million shopping registries from the past three years, as well as daily contact with 16,000 panellists and the completion of 8,000 questionnaires regarding the attitudes and preferences of today’s buyers.
